Kenya's mangrove conservation efforts spotlighted

Community conservationists in Kenya are restoring mangroves to protect marine life and livelihoods.

In Kenya, community conservationists like Zulfa Hassan are leading efforts to restore carbon-rich mangrove forests along the coast. These mangroves are among the most carbon-dense ecosystems on Earth, supporting marine biodiversity and protecting coastlines. Hassan has inspired women to rehabilitate damaged mangrove ecosystems, which in turn restores marine life and secures local livelihoods. The initiative underscores the urgent need for ocean protection, as mangroves play a critical role in climate mitigation and coastal resilience.
